AT&T INC., $27.42, New York symbol T, is your #1 Income Buy for 2025.

The company is the largest wireless (cellphone) carrier in the U.S., with 117.96 million subscribers (excluding mobile devices such as tablets). It also has 14.11 million high-speed Internet users and provides traditional telephone services to consumers and businesses.

AT&T continues to benefit from its plan to focus solely on its main telecom businesses....
K-BRO LINEN INC., $34.87, symbol KBL on Toronto, is the largest owner and operator of laundry and linen processing facilities in Canada. K-Bro operates across Canada and the U.K. and provides a range of linen services to healthcare institutions, hotels and other commercial accounts that include the processing, management and distribution of general linen and operating room linen.

K-Bro currently operates 11 processing facilities and two distribution centres under two distinctive brands, including K-Bro Linen Systems Inc....

TORONTO-DOMINION BANK, $92.91, Toronto symbol TD, remains a buy for patient, income-seeking investors.

The bank recently settled charges over lapses in the anti-money laundering processes at its U.S. retail banking operations. As a result, it paid a fine of $3.09 billion U.S.

The settlement also imposed an asset cap on TD’s U.S....
